Why You Need a Reliable Unit Converter

The world uses more than one measurement system, and mixing them up can lead to costly mistakes. A famous example is NASA's Mars Climate Orbiter, lost in 1999 because one engineering team used metric units while another used imperial units in the same navigation calculations. On a smaller scale, converting between units correctly matters for cooking, construction, shipping, fitness tracking, and everyday international communication.

Temperature Conversions

This tool converts between Celsius, Fahrenheit, and Kelvin. Celsius is the standard in most of the world including Nepal, while Fahrenheit remains standard in the United States. Kelvin is primarily used in scientific and engineering contexts, since it starts at absolute zero rather than the freezing point of water.

A quick reference: 0°C equals 32°F (freezing point of water), 100°C equals 212°F (boiling point of water), and normal human body temperature is approximately 37°C or 98.6°F.

Common Real-World Uses

Cooking and Baking

Recipes from different countries use different measurement systems. Converting oven temperatures from Fahrenheit to Celsius, or ingredient weights from ounces to grams, ensures your dish turns out as intended.

Travel

Understanding local units when traveling — road distances in kilometers versus miles, or luggage weight limits in kilograms versus pounds — helps avoid confusion and unexpected airline fees.

Construction and DIY Projects

Builders and hobbyists often need to convert between metric and imperial measurements when following plans, purchasing materials, or working with imported tools and hardware.

Health and Fitness

Tracking body weight, medication dosages, or nutrition information often requires converting between kilograms and pounds, or milligrams and grams, especially when using apps or products designed for a different region.
